Today’s Highlight in History:
On October 15, 1915, “The Metamorphosis,” Franz Kafka’s famous absurdist tale about a man named Gregor Samsa who wakes up one morning to discover that he has been transformed into a huge, insect-like creature, was first published in the German literary journal Die Weissen Blaetter (dee VY’-sehn BLEHT’-ur) (The White Pages).
